Santé et action sociale

In 2024, Thouaré-sur-Loire spent 1.1 M€ on this. That is €97 per inhabitant.

Against towns of the same size

+2.1 pt Thouaré-sur-Loire devotes 11.4% of its operating budget to this; the median for towns of 10,000 to 20,000 inhabitants is 9.3%.

Ranked 194 of 519 by share of budget.In euros per inhabitant: €97, against €108 for the median (−11 %).

2024 operating expenditure, as the town voted it by function. Source: DGFiP — balances comptables, présentation croisée nature-fonction. The comparison is first on the share of the operating budget — the reading that does not depend on how wealthy the town is — then on euros per inhabitant, against the median of towns in the same DGFiP population band. Transfers to the inter-municipal body are excluded on both sides.
